Hilsman Middle School
Test scores
Georgia Milestones 2024-25 . % Proficient or DistinguishedWhat this means: On the Georgia Milestones, Georgia's statewide test, about 25 of every 100 students at this school read and write at grade level and about 24 of 100 do math at grade level. Across all Georgia schools, those numbers are about 40 and 45. Reading and writing scores have held steady since 2021, while math scores are up about 2 points.
BeatsExpectations
Demographically-adjusted score · methodologyWhat this means: About 25% of students here test proficient in math and reading, compared with the roughly 26% typical for Georgia schools with a similar share of low-income students. BeatsExpectations measures results against demographically similar schools rather than by raw scores, and this school falls within the typical range, neither among Georgia's top nor bottom 10%.

SY 2017-18 vs SY 2024-25About Hilsman Middle School
Hilsman Middle School is a middle-grades school of compact scale in Athens, Georgia, run under Clarke County, educateing 624 students in grades 6 through 8.
Across the 21 schools in Clarke County (12,275 students total), Hilsman Middle School accounts for its share of the district's footprint.
On the student-mix side, Hilsman Middle School reports that the largest single group is Black, at 57% of enrollment. Other groups include 19% White, 18% Hispanic, 6% multiracial. By comparison, Clarke County as a whole is about 26% Black, so the school skews visibly more Black than its surroundings.
Looking at school resources, The school employs 57 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 11.0:1. The state averages around 14.1:1, so this campus is tighter than the state norm typical. Roughly 100% of students at Hilsman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, which schools and policymakers use as a rough income-mix signal. By comparison, Clarke County runs at roughly 91%, so the school's eligibility rate is higher than the surrounding baseline.
On a demographically-adjusted basis, Hilsman Middle School performs roughly as the BeatsExpectations model predicts for a school with this FRL share. The predicted value is around 25.7%, the actual is 25.1%, a residual of -0.5 points.
Across the wider county, community-level numbers for Clarke County indicate the typical household earns roughly $53,625 per year, roughly 47%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and roughly 13% of residents live below the federal poverty line. Looking at the recent track record. Over the past 7-year window, the student count contracted 10%: 694 students in 2018 compared to 624 in 2025. Over the same period, the Hispanic share expanded from 13% to 18%. The student-to-teacher ratio tightened from 12.2:1 in 2018 to 11.0:1 today.
